    Keep Osceola Safe

    The Osceola School Board is committed to the safety and security of all students, staff, and visitors. The Osceola School District has detailed comprehensive safety and emergency plans for every site, and all schools regularly conduct various drills, such as fire drills, severe weather drills, and intruder drills, to prepare students for an emergency.

    March 10th Make-Up Day

    The Osceola County School Board approved Friday, March 10, 2023, as make-up day due to Hurricane Nicole. As such, March 10th will now be a regular school day for all students, faculty, and staff in order for the district to meet state requirements regarding the number of instructional minutes in a school year.
